Download as pdf or txt
Download as pdf or txt
You are on page 1of 4

Deepak Chaudhary

533 Terrace Way, Oakville, ON, L6M 1N6 (Email) traderdeepak@gmail.com (Cell) 416-834-9350
Linked Profile: http://ca.linkedin.com/pub/deepak-chaudhary/a/13b/345
Work Status: Canadian Citizen (Eligible to work in U.S.A. under TN Status)

Summary:

 Over 14 plus years of IT experience in the Design, Analysis, Development, Modeling, Implementation,
testing and support of various Decision Support Systems , Enterprise and Data Warehousing
applications.
 Worked with major ETL tools such as Abinitio (11+ years) and Informatica (2.5 years) for different clients.
 Data Warehouse/Abinitio ETL consultant with Major Financial Institutions-GE, AMEX, B.M.O. and
healthcare clients such as Canadian Institute of Health Information (CIHI) across North America.
 Solid experience in Extraction, Transformation and Loading (ETL) mechanism using Abinitio. Knowledge of
full life cycle development for building a data warehouse.
 Experience in application tuning and debugging strategies. Configured graph parameters, sandbox
parameters, environment variables, EME Repository environment for Production/Testing/Development
and performance tuning.
 Experience in various Abinitio parallelism techniques and implemented Abinitio Graphs using Data
parallelism and MFS techniques.
 Worked with different source/Target systems like Oracle, Sybase, and DB2.
 Worked on creating Informatica mappings for small to medium size applications
 Developing and Testing wrapper scripts and schedule the wrapper shells using Autosys as Scheduler.
 Involved in Developing Abinitio Graphs in a MPP (Massively Parallel Processors) Environment for the ETL
process jobs in a High Volume and dynamically growing environments.
 Tuned the Graphs by removing unnecessary components to enhance the performance.
 Excellent Knowledge of Business Intelligence and Data Warehousing Concepts.
 Knowledge in Dimensional modeling like Star Schema and Snowflake Schema.
 Ability to co-ordinate effectively with development team, business partners, end users and
management.
 Deep understanding and capability in troubleshooting of the common issues faced during the
development lifecycle including coding, debugging, testing and final roll-out.
 Set up Development, QA & Production environments. Experience in reviewing and monitoring project
progress, planning & managing dependencies and risks, Resource Planning, Project Tracking and
Forecasting.
 Self motivated, excellent written and oral communication skills.
 Strong analytical & problem solving skills.
 Handled a team of ETL developers with onsite/offshore model.
Detailed Profile:

Senior Abinitio ETL Developer/L2 Support, Bank of Montreal, Toronto, Canada (Via Adastra Corporation)
(Feb 2015- Till Date)

1) Analyzed, designed, developed, tested and documented ETL programs using Abinitio from detailed
and high level specifications, and assisted in troubleshooting for Abinitio applications deployed in
production
2) Utilized SQL (DB2, Oracle, Sybase) for initial extraction of data from the DWH and Korn shell to
perform tasks such as writing wrapper scripts. Extensively used AUTOSYS for scheduling the batch
scripts
3) Assisted Business analysts in the requirements analysis and other developers for subsequent
development efforts.
4) Worked on enhancements of existing data warehouse based on Kimball Methodology and
enhancements of existing Abinitio Graphs by removing unnecessary components
5) Conducted unit tests and assisted in test preparations to ensure data integrity
6) Worked closely with Designers, Business Analysts and other Developers
7) Liaised with Project Managers, Quality Assurance Analysts and Business Intelligence Consultants
8) Designed and implemented technical enhancements of Data Warehouse as required
9) Served as a L2 point of contact for the support for the applications deployed in production

Senior Abinitio ETL Developer, Canadian Institute of Health Information (CIHI) - Toronto, Canada
(Jan 2014- Feb 2015)

1) Analyzed, designed, developed, tested and documented ETL programs using Abinitio from
detailed and high level specifications, and assisted in troubleshooting for HSP Private project
2) Involved in development of Abinitio graphs for extracting and transforming data from source
systems such as DAD/NACRS and loading in the data in HSP_ASOT DWH
3) Created mapping documents based on the requirements, had review meetings with Business
analyst and Architects to finalize the mapping documents.
4) Used metaprogramming and PDL functions to create an indicator engine where validation rules
were provided in excel and DML and XFR were generated dynamically.
5) Utilized SQL (Oracle), Korn shell, Perl, Java, C to perform tasks other than data
transformation for e.g. wrapper shell script
6) Used scheduling tool AUTOSYS to schedule the batch of scripts
7) Assist in the requirements analysis and subsequent developments
8) Worked on enhancements of existing data warehouse based on Kimball Methodology (STAR
schema)
9) Conducted unit tests and assist in test preparations to ensure data integrity
10) Worked closely with Designers, Business Analysts and other Developers
11) Liaised with Project Managers, Quality Assurance Analysts and Business Intelligence Consultants
Senior Abinitio ETL Developer/Project Team Lead/L2 Support, Bank of Montreal, Toronto, Canada (Via
Adastra Corporation) (March 2011- Jan 2014)

1) Analyzed, designed, developed, tested, documented and supported ETL programs using Abinitio
from detailed and high level specifications, and assisted in troubleshooting for 25Lv2 application used
by marketing team for targeting prospective clients, NCCS to TSYS conversion
2) Utilized SQL (DB2, Oracle, Sybase) for initial extraction of data from the DWH and Korn shell to
perform tasks such as writing wrapper scripts. Extensively used AUTOSYS for scheduling the batch
scripts
3) Assisted Business analysts in the requirements analysis and other developers for subsequent
development efforts.
4) Worked on enhancements of existing data warehouse based on Kimball Methodology and
enhancements of existing Abinitio Graphs by removing unnecessary components
5) Conducted unit tests and assisted in test preparations to ensure data integrity
6) Worked closely with Designers, Business Analysts and other Developers
7) Liaised with Project Managers, Quality Assurance Analysts and Business Intelligence Consultants
8) Designed and implemented technical enhancements of Data Warehouse as required
9) Handled a team of ETL developers with onsite/offshore model.

Technology Fulfilment Analyst, American Express, Salt Lake City, Utah, U.S.A.
(December 2008 – December 2010)

1) Responsible for root cause analysis for issues in existing DWH utilizing customized application
management software and tool Abinitio to investigate problems and collection performance and
capacity information
2) Provide proactive monitoring/oversight of critical customized Abinitio ETL applications to mitigate
potential incidents before impacting customers. The data was extracted, transformed and loaded using
ETL tool Abinitio
3) Identify scenarios out of tolerance of user expectations for ETL Abinitio processes and proactively
analyze cause
4) Develop and deploy preventative maintenance procedures on the UNIX server and provide technical
expertise for new DWH initiatives and ETL system.
5) Collaborate with ETL Abinitio development teams during project and post-implementation reviews to
ensure quality standards are adhered to.
6) Develop policies and procedures to ensure that existing capacity is being efficiently.
7) Identify potential capacity constraints and bottlenecks in the Abinitio graphs, develop and
implement all necessary steps to prevent service disruption.

ETL Developer, GE Consumer Finance, Salt Lake City, Utah, U.S.A. (Apr 2008-Dec 2008)

1) Responsible for the designing and coding, functional document /technical solutions for AMEX
Migration
2) Development of Informatica Mappings and UNIX Shell Scripts to meet customer’s requirement
3) Worked on all phases of data warehouse development lifecycle, from gathering requirements to
testing, implementation, and support
4) Provided support to the DWH team for modelling the DWH
5) Validating the functional design document prepared by the coding team
5) Capturing Business requirements and coordination with other team for new change.
6) Working with third party Vendors (TSYS, AMEX) for data issue and code releases.
8) Execution of Unit Test Cases, bug reporting and bug tracking
9) Providing technical and Business Solution for migration of customers
ETL Developer, Patni Computer Services, Mumbai, India (August 2004 – April 2008)

1) Analyzing scope documents and sending work estimates.


2) Creating Informatica Mappings/Abinitio Graphs and Shell Scripts according to the business
requirements.
3) Creating test cases and testing plans
4) Worked on all phases of data warehouse development lifecycle, from gathering requirements to
testing, implementation, and support
5) Worked with the data modelling team and provided active inputs for the design
6) Following Complete SDLC cycle of Project and handling migration of clients from TS1 platform to Ts2
platform (TSYS).

Education:

Bachelors of Engineering (Com Science from University of Mumbai, India (First Class)

You might also like